Socialization
Macaws are very social birds, and they are accustomed to living in flocks in the wild. They also love to play and interact with humans. If a macaw isn't socialized properly can become fearful and exhibit negative behaviors, like feather-picking or aggression. This is avoided by beginning socialization early and exposing the macaw to humans and other pets gradually. You can do this by using food, toys treats, treats and a play area. It can build trust by stepping out of the cage each day to play and pet with your macaw.
If you are planning to purchase a macaw, you must think about the time commitment needed to take care of it. These large birds require daily attention, interaction and mental stimulation to feel content. They must be exposed to a wide range of experiences like visiting avian vets as well as other pets or family members, visiting and even car rides to overcome their natural fearfulness and discover that these activities are enjoyable and safe.

Training
Macaws are intelligent birds that require a lot of mental stimulation. They live for a long time and can establish unique relationships with their owners. It is important to start training them as early as possible in order to maximize their potential. A macaw that is trained well is more likely to respond to commands and will learn new behaviors in a short time. The best way to train a macaw is using positive reinforcement. This means rewarding your pet with treats and attention whenever it displays the behavior you would like to see. It is also crucial to provide plenty of toys and enrichment items for your macaw. It could be as simple as an object of wood that the bird chews on a regular schedule or as elaborate as an indoor play space designed to test the bird's natural instincts.

Macaws are highly intelligent and require a lot of mental stimulation. If they don't get enough of it, they'll look for other ways to entertain themselves, which could be destructive or noisy. They may also begin to scratch at their feathers. This is a sign of boredom and stress. Offering plenty of toys and activities to keep your bird amused will help to stop this from happening.
It is also necessary to purchase toys and cleaning products for your macaw. You can cut down on these costs by purchasing items in bulk when possible. For instance, buying large packages of cleaning supplies and liners will cost less than purchasing smaller packages. Avoid items that can be harmful to birds such as nonstick cookware, household cleaners containing strong odors, and air fresheners with scents.
